Importance of the Vehicle License: The 'Motor Vehicle License' held by the driver contains detailed information, including the license plate number, owner's name, vehicle model and category, engine number and chassis number, load capacity or passenger capacity, initial registration date, and annual inspection records. The 'Motor Vehicle License' is unique, meaning that for any given motor vehicle, there is only one set of engine and chassis numbers and only one license plate number. Introduction to the Vehicle License: The Motor Vehicle License is the legal document permitting a vehicle to drive on roads within China. The 'Motor Vehicle License' is an important document recognized by Chinese laws and regulations, playing a significant role. Vehicle drivers must highly value it to protect their legitimate rights and interests from being compromised.

Where is the handbrake in an automatic transmission car?

The handbrake in an automatic transmission car is located next to the gear lever. 1. There is a button-type parking system that activates the handbrake by pressing or lifting; 2. There is a pull-handle type system to engage the handbrake; 3. There is a foot-pedal type system to lift and release the handbrake; 4. There are more advanced automatic parking systems that do not require buttons or switches—the handbrake automatically locks the wheels when parked and releases when starting to drive. The professional term for the handbrake is auxiliary brake, which differs in principle from the main brake. It uses a steel cable connected to the rear brake shoes to brake the vehicle. Prolonged use of the handbrake can cause the steel cable to undergo plastic deformation. Since this deformation is irreversible, long-term use can reduce effectiveness and increase the handbrake's travel distance.

What is the top speed of the BMW 530Li?

The BMW 530Li has a top speed of 250 kilometers per hour. This model is equipped with a 2.0T high-power turbocharged engine, which delivers a maximum power of 185 kW, a maximum torque of 350 Nm, and a maximum horsepower of 252. It is paired with an 8-speed automatic transmission. In terms of body dimensions, the car measures 5,087 mm in length, 1,868 mm in width, and 1,500 mm in height, with a wheelbase of 3,108 mm. For configurations, it features a full LCD digital dashboard, MDFS continuous shielding high beam, touch-controlled air conditioning, front windshield washer nozzle heating, multi-function exterior rearview mirrors, one-key start system, Lane Assist lane keeping system, and a trunk sensor opening function.

How to Adjust Car Audio for Better Sound Quality?

Car audio adjustment methods are as follows: 1. First, restore all additional functions of the car audio system to factory settings, then set the treble, midrange, and bass to the middle position, and ensure the left-right balance is also centered; 2. Set the amplifier volume to the minimum position (MIN), set the filter to OFF, and set the CROSSOVER to the lowest position; 3. When the host audio volume is increased, resonance may occur, sometimes producing a humming sound. In this case, you can turn the FILTER to the HP position and adjust the CROSSOVER knob to 60 Hz, 70 Hz, 80 Hz, 90 Hz, or even 100 Hz.

Does changing the color of a car grille require registration?

Changing the color of a car grille does not require registration. According to Article 6 of Chapter 2 of the "Road Traffic Safety Law," if the color change area of a motor vehicle does not exceed 30%, no registration for modification is needed. Conversely, if it exceeds 30%, registration is required, and the change must be recorded within 10 days after the color alteration. Notes on vehicle color changes: Before changing the color of a motor vehicle, it is necessary to consult the vehicle management office where the vehicle is registered to confirm whether the local area permits color changes. If the region does not support this modification, registration cannot be processed after the color change, and the vehicle must be restored to its original color. Documents required for applying to change the body color of a motor vehicle: "Motor Vehicle Modification Registration Application Form." Identity proofs and copies of the motor vehicle owner and agent. Motor vehicle registration certificate. Motor vehicle driving license. Clearance of all previous fines. Additionally, according to Article 10 of the "Motor Vehicle Registration Regulations," vehicle owners are no longer required to apply to the vehicle management office in advance. They can first change the vehicle color, install body kits, replace the engine, etc., and then apply for modification registration with the vehicle management office. Furthermore, registered motor vehicles must apply for modification registration under the following circumstances: Change of body color. Replacement of the engine. Replacement of the body or frame. Whole vehicle replacement due to quality issues. Change of use nature, such as converting a commercial vehicle to a non-commercial vehicle or vice versa. The motor vehicle owner's residence moves out of or into the jurisdiction of the vehicle management office. Moreover, according to Article 15 of the "Road Traffic Safety Law of the People's Republic of China": Police cars, fire trucks, ambulances, and engineering rescue vehicles must spray emblem patterns and install alarms and signal lights as required. Other motor vehicles are prohibited from spraying, installing, or using emblem patterns, alarms, or signal lights that are specific to these vehicles or similar to them.

Is Mercedes-Benz's 4matic a four-wheel drive system?

Mercedes-Benz's 4matic is indeed a four-wheel drive system. 4matic is Mercedes-Benz's permanent all-wheel drive system. Mercedes-Benz models with the 4matic badge at the rear are equipped with this all-wheel drive system. Vehicles equipped with the permanent all-wheel drive system have power distributed to all four wheels at all times. The permanent all-wheel drive system can enhance the mechanical grip of the wheels, and with improved mechanical grip, the vehicle's handling and driving stability are also enhanced. This system utilizes three open differentials: front, center, and rear. The center and rear differentials employ a lockable multi-plate clutch structure, functionally achieving the role of a traditional differential lock. With the assistance of four-channel ABS, torque can be distributed to each wheel, ensuring maximum driving safety and enabling powerful off-road capabilities.
